Stress Washing Timber Surfaces



When stress washing timber surfaces, it's crucial to pick the ideal tools and technique to prevent damages. Beginning by selecting a stress washer with adjustable setups. Before you start, make sure to get rid of the location of furnishings, plants, and various other obstacles. It's important to test a little, unnoticeable section first to ensure your strategy and pressure setups will not harm the surface area.

Utilize a fan nozzle add-on for an even distribution of water. Hold the nozzle at a 45-degree angle and a minimum of 12 inches far from the wood to reduce the threat of damages.

As you clean, move in long, sweeping motions along the grain of the wood. This technique assists raise dirt and debris properly without leaving streaks.

After cleaning, wash the surface extensively to remove any type of remaining cleansing remedy. Permit the timber to dry totally prior to applying any sealer or stain. Following these steps will ensure your timber surfaces remain in great problem while looking fresh and clean.

Strategies for Cleansing Concrete



Concrete surfaces can collect dust, crud, and discolorations in time, making reliable cleansing techniques necessary. To begin, you'll intend to use a pressure washing machine with a minimum of 3000 PSI for concrete cleaning. This level of pressure successfully eliminates stubborn stains without damaging the surface area.

Prior to you start, spray the location with a concrete cleaner or a mix of cleaning agent and water. Allow it to stay for regarding 10-15 mins; this helps break down challenging spots.

Next off, connect a vast spray nozzle to your stress washer, preferably a 25-degree or 40-degree tip. This will certainly disperse the water equally and minimize the threat of etching.



When you start stress cleaning, operate in sections. Maintain the nozzle regarding 12 inches from the surface and keep a constant, sweeping movement. This method guarantees you don't miss any places or use excessive pressure in one location.

For especially persistent spots, you may require to repeat the process or use a much more focused cleaner.

Ultimately, wash the location completely after cleansing. This step protects against any type of deposit from staying on the concrete, leaving it clean and looking fresh.

Best Practices for Plastic House Siding



Plastic siding is a prominent choice for home owners because of its sturdiness and low upkeep demands. Nevertheless, to maintain it looking its best, you'll need to pressure wash it regularly.

Begin by preparing the location-- eliminate any furniture, plants, or barriers near your home. Next, pick a pressure washer with a nozzle that delivers a vast spray; usually, a 25-degree nozzle works well.

Prior to you begin, evaluate a tiny section to ensure your setups will not harm the siding. Maintain the pressure below 2000 PSI to prevent any type of dents or cracks. Begin with all-time low and function your way up, cleaning in sections to stop streaks.

Use a cleaning agent especially created for vinyl home siding to aid get rid of dirt and mold and mildew. Apply it with your pressure washer or a pump sprayer, allowing it to sit for around 10 minutes.

Afterward, wash thoroughly from the top down, making certain all cleaning agent is gotten rid of. Ultimately, check the home siding for any missed spots or persistent spots that might require additional focus.
